Definition of Cosmetology

Moorefield KY makeup ar4tist applying makeupCosmetology is an occupation that is everything about making the human body look more attractive with the application of cosmetics. So naturally it makes sense that a number of cosmetology schools are regarded as beauty schools. Most of us think of makeup when we hear the term cosmetics, but actually a cosmetic may be almost anything that enhances the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. In order to work as a cosmetologist, the majority of states require that you go through some type of specialized training and then become licensed. Once you are licensed, the work settings include not only Moorefield KY beauty salons and barber shops, but also such businesses as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, once they have gained experience and a customer base, open their own shops or salons. Others will begin servicing clients either in their own residences or will go to the client’s home, or both. Cosmetology college graduates go by many titles and work in a wide variety of specializations including:

  • Hairdressers
  • Hairstylists
  • Beauticians
  • Barbers
  • Manicurists
  • Nail Technicians
  • Makeup Artists
  • Hair Coloring Specialists
  • Estheticians
  • Electrolysis Technicians

As earlier stated, in most states practicing cosmetologists have to be licensed. In a few states there is an exception. Only those performing more skilled services, for instance hairstylists, are required to be licensed. Others employed in cosmetology and less skilled, such as shampooers, are not required to get licensed in those states.

Cosmetology Degrees and Certificates

Moorefield KY hairdresser cutting hairThere are primarily two pathways available to obtain cosmetology training and a credential after completion. You can enroll in a certificate (or diploma) program, or you can pursue an Associate’s degree. Certificate programs normally take 12 to 18 months to complete, while an Associate’s degree ordinarily takes about 2 years. If you enroll in a certificate program you will be trained in all of the main areas of cosmetology. Shorter programs are offered if you wish to focus on just one area, for instance hair coloring. A degree program will also most likely incorporate management and marketing training to ensure that graduates are better prepared to operate a salon or other Moorefield KY business. Higher degrees are not prevalent, but Bachelor and Master’s degree programs are offered in such specializations as salon or spa management. Whatever type of course you decide on, it’s essential to make sure that it’s approved by the Kentucky Board of Cosmetology. Numerous states only recognize schools that are accredited by certain highly regarded agencies, for example the American Association of Cosmetology Schools (AACS). We will cover the advantages of accreditation for the school you choose in the following segment.

Online Cosmetologist Programs

student attending cosmetology school online in Moorefield KYOnline cosmetology schools are convenient for Moorefield KY students who are working full-time and have family responsibilities that make it hard to attend a more traditional school. There are many web-based cosmetology school programs offered that can be attended through a desktop computer or laptop at the student’s convenience. More conventional cosmetology programs are typically fast paced since many programs are as brief as 6 or 8 months. This means that a large portion of time is spent in the classroom. With internet programs, you are covering the same amount of material, but you are not spending many hours outside of your home or driving to and from classes. However, it’s important that the school you choose can provide internship training in nearby salons and parlors to ensure that you also get the hands-on training necessary for a comprehensive education. Without the internship part of the training, it’s impossible to obtain the skills needed to work in any area of the cosmetology field. So be sure if you decide to enroll in an online school to confirm that internship training is available in your area.

Is the School Accredited? It’s essential to make sure that the cosmetology school you choose is accredited. The accreditation should be by a U.S. Department of Education acknowledged local or national organization, such as the National Accrediting Commission for Cosmetology Arts & Sciences (NACCAS). Schools accredited by the NACCAS must measure up to their high standards assuring a quality curriculum and education. Accreditation may also be essential for securing student loans or financial aid, which frequently are not offered in 40350 for non- accredited schools. It’s also a requirement for licensing in several states that the training be accredited. And as a final benefit, many Moorefield KY businesses will not hire recent graduates of non-accredited schools, or might look more positively upon individuals with accredited training.

Is Plenty of Hands-On Training Provided?  Studying and refining cosmetology techniques and abilities demands lots of practice on people. Ask how much live, hands-on training is included in the cosmetology classes you will be attending. Some schools have salons on site that allow students to practice their developing skills on real people. If a beauty school provides limited or no scheduled live training, but rather relies predominantly on using mannequins, it might not be the most effective alternative for developing your skills. So search for alternate schools that provide this kind of training.

Kentucky Route 57

Kentucky Route 57 is an 88.035-mile (141.679 km) long state highway in the U.S. Commonwealth of Kentucky. The western terminus is at KY 4 (New Circle Road) in eastern Lexington. The eastern terminus is at KY 8 on the banks of the Ohio River in Concord. The road runs generally southwest to northeast.

The road is two-lane for its entire length, except for a short distance near the southwestern terminus, where, as Bryan Station Road, KY 57 is four lanes wide with a center turn lane for a fraction of a mile, then two lanes plus a center turn lane for another fraction of a mile.
